Window installation services involve replacing or upgrading existing windows to improve a property's appearance, functionality, and energy efficiency. Professional installers assess the current window setup, remove old or damaged units, and carefully install new windows that fit precisely. This process often includes sealing and insulating to ensure optimal performance, helping to enhance the overall comfort and aesthetic appeal of a home or commercial building.
These services help address common issues such as drafts, leaks, and difficulty opening or closing windows. Faulty or outdated windows can lead to increased energy costs and reduced indoor comfort. Window installation experts can help mitigate these problems by replacing worn or inefficient windows with modern, properly fitted units that improve insulation and reduce noise infiltration.

The overview below groups typical Window Installation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Clarksville, MD.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Installation Costs - The cost for installing new windows typically ranges from $300 to $1,000 per window, depending on size and material. Larger or custom windows can increase the price significantly.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ific project requirements.
Material Expenses - The price of window materials varies widely, from $150 to $700 per window for options like vinyl, aluminum, or wood. Premium materials or energy-efficient models tend to be at the higher end of the spectrum. Contact local service providers for detailed quotes.
Labor Fees - Labor costs for window installation generally fall between $100 and $300 per window, depending on complexity and accessibility. Some projects may require additional work, affecting overall costs. Local contractors can offer precise estimates for specific installations.
Additional Charges - Extra costs may include removal of old windows, insulation, or repairs, which can add $50 to $200 per window. These charges vary based on the project's scope and site conditions. Local pros can assess and provide comprehensive pricing details.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
